Material Prices

Material Price per Window (Installed) Notes
Vinyl $800 – $1,200 Most affordable, energy-efficient, low maintenance. Good for modern homes.
Wood $1,500 – $2,000 Classic look, requires more maintenance. Preferred for historical accuracy.
Fiberglass $1,200 – $1,800 Durable, low maintenance, can mimic wood. A good compromise.

FAQ

  1. How do I know if I need to replace my windows?

    Common signs include drafts, condensation between glass panes, difficulty opening or closing, and rotting or warping frames. Increased energy bills can also be a sign of failing windows.

  2. What is a good DP rating for windows in Eldridge?

    Given the windy conditions, aim for a DP rating of at least 50 for optimal wind resistance. Higher ratings are better for exposed locations.
